A 20-year-old woman was fatally shot Wednesday evening in New York’s Upper East Side as she pushed her baby in a stroller, police said.
Police said a man wearing a black sweatshirt and sweatpants approached the woman near the corner of East 95th Street and Lexington Avenue, and shot her at close range before fleeing.

Authorities believe the victim and the shooter knew each other, calling it a domestic incident, and they've identified a person of interest they want to speak with, a senior law enforcement official said. The 3-month-old was not harmed, police said.
The woman is believed to be the child's mother, several law enforcement officials told CNN.
Authorities determined she was temporarily living in a building several blocks away, which is a women's shelter, one of the officials said.

Officials "strongly believe it was not a random shooting" and "the victim was targeted," the mayor added Thursday morning.
Investigators learned the child's age and details about the woman from domestic incident reports on which her name appears, the official said. The reports include her name, those listed as former boyfriends and the name of a second child who was not with her at the time of the shooting, one official said. Her name has not been released publicly.

On Wednesday night, Stephanie McGraw, the founder of We All Really Matter, a Harlem-based organization known as W.A.R.M. that aids domestic violence victims, was just inside the police tape cordoning off the site of the shooting.
Ms. McGraw said she was there because she “got a call,” but declined to elaborate. Although the authorities said only that the circumstances surrounding the shooting were under investigation, she speculated that domestic abuse might be involved. Two law enforcement officials confirmed that the police were looking at the killing as a potential incident of domestic violence.
“You don’t just randomly shoot a woman with a small child point blank in the head,” Ms. McGraw said. “That’s rage.”
